Ismaila Lassissi, sometimes also spelled Isimaila Lassissi (born 11 September 1969), is a former Ivorian rugby union footballer. He played as a flanker and as a number eight.
He played for Burotic Abidjan, in Côte d'Ivoire and for Stade Rodez Aveiron and Castres Olympique, in France. He had 8 caps for Côte d'Ivoire, from 1993 to 1995, without ever scoring. He was a member of the Ivorian Squad at the 1995 Rugby World Cup finals, playing in all the three games. Lassissi has not since been selected for his National Team.
